RDX L4-2.3L Turbo (2008)
Evaporator Core: Service and Repair
Evaporator Core Replacement
1. Recover the refrigerant with a recovery/recycling/charging station.
2. Remove the bolt (A).
3. Remove the nut, then disconnect the A/C lines (A) and remove the O-rings (B) from the evaporator core.
4. Remove the stud bolt (A).
5. Remove the blower unit.
6. Disconnect the connectors (A) from the evaporator temperature sensor and the power transistor, then remove the connector clip (B). Remove the
self-tapping screws, the expansion valve cover (C), and the seal (D).
